1. Digital Advertising in Sports: Beyond the Stadium Walls

In 2025, digital advertising dominates the sports sponsorship landscape. Streaming platforms, esports tournaments, and mobile sports apps are giving brands new ways to target millions of fans globally.

  • Programmatic Advertising: AI algorithms place ads in real time based on fan demographics and behavior.
  • Dynamic LED Boards: Stadium advertising changes depending on the viewer’s location, making sponsorships hyper-personalized.
  • Social Media Integrations: Brands leverage TikTok, Instagram Reels, and YouTube Shorts to create viral campaigns around major sporting events.

💡 For example, during the 2024 Paris Olympics, brands used AR filters and personalized ad campaigns to reach audiences beyond traditional broadcasts.


2. NFTs: Redefining Fan Engagement and Sports Collectibles

NFTs (Non-Fungible Tokens) are no longer just digital art—they’re becoming the new currency of sports sponsorship. By 2025, sports teams and sponsors are offering fans exclusive digital collectibles, VIP access passes, and blockchain-verified merchandise.

Key NFT Applications in Sports Sponsorship:

  • Digital Trading Cards: NFT-based sports cards with exclusive stats, highlights, and ownership history.
  • VIP Access & Experiences: NFT tickets for meet-and-greets, behind-the-scenes tours, and special fan zones.
  • Limited-Edition Merchandise: Blockchain ensures authenticity for jerseys, sneakers, and collectibles.
  • Revenue Sharing Models: Athletes tokenize their brand, allowing fans to invest directly in their careers.

Platforms like NBA Top Shot, Sorare, and Socios.com are already shaping the NFT revolution in sports.


3. Brand Innovation: Creating Immersive Fan Experiences

In 2025, sports sponsorship isn’t just about visibility—it’s about deep engagement and memorable experiences. Brands are leveraging AR, VR, and the metaverse to build emotional connections with fans.

  • Virtual Stadiums & Metaverse Arenas: Fans attend games digitally with avatars, sponsored by brands.
  • AI-Driven Personalization: Apps recommend exclusive content, discounts, and offers based on fan behavior.
  • Sustainability Partnerships: Eco-friendly sponsorships (solar-powered stadiums, recycled merchandise) enhance brand reputation.
  • Interactive Fitness Tech: Wearables and smart equipment linked to sponsor platforms track performance and reward fans with discounts or NFTs.

For example, Nike and Adidas are pioneering virtual merchandise in the metaverse, allowing fans to wear branded digital sneakers during VR sports events.


4. Esports: The Rising Giant in Sports Sponsorship

By 2025, esports sponsorships rival traditional sports in value. With millions of fans watching League of Legends, Valorant, and FIFA tournaments, global brands are investing heavily in digital-first sponsorships.

  • In-Game Advertising: Dynamic billboards and branded skins inside video games.
  • Interactive Streaming: Fans unlock exclusive content by engaging with sponsors during Twitch or YouTube streams.
  • Cross-Industry Sponsorships: Tech giants, crypto companies, and even health brands are integrating with esports platforms.

Esports offers sponsors unmatched opportunities to reach Gen Z and Gen Alpha audiences, who prefer digital-first experiences.


5. Data-Driven ROI: Measuring Sponsorship Impact

Unlike the past, when sponsorship impact was difficult to measure, 2025 brings AI and big data analytics that provide real-time ROI tracking.

  • Fan Sentiment Analysis: AI tools track social media engagement and brand mentions during events.
  • Blockchain Transparency: Sponsorship contracts are logged on blockchain, ensuring fair revenue sharing.
  • Advanced Metrics: Engagement time, conversion rates, and purchase behavior replace outdated “impressions” metrics.

This shift allows sponsors to justify investments and adapt campaigns instantly.
